What is a Psychiatrist?
A psychiatrist is a medical doctor who focuses on the medical diagnosis, treatment, and prevention of mental health disorders. Unlike psychologists, who might have a postgraduate degree but are not medical physicians, psychiatrists can recommend medication and provide a range of therapeutic interventions. They are trained to comprehend the complicated interplay between mental and physical health, making them invaluable in treating conditions such as depression, anxiety, bipolar illness, and schizophrenia.
Why Seek a Psychiatrist?
Psychological health concerns can considerably affect every day life, relationships, and total quality of life. Some common reasons for seeking a psychiatrist include:
Consistent Sadness or Anxiety: If you experience extended periods of sadness, anxiety, or a basic absence of interest in activities you as soon as delighted in, a psychiatrist can assist diagnose and treat these signs.
Trouble Sleeping or Eating: Changes in sleep patterns or eating practices can be indicative of underlying mental health problems.

Drug abuse: If you are fighting with compound abuse, a psychiatrist can offer a thorough treatment plan that addresses both the addiction and any co-occurring mental health disorders.
Ideas of Suicide or Self-Harm: If you or somebody you understand is having ideas of self-harm or suicide, it is important to look for instant help from a mental health professional.
Chronic Stress or Anger: If you find it hard to manage tension or regularly experience extreme anger, a psychiatrist can assist you establish coping techniques and attend to the origin.
How to Find a Psychiatrist Near You
Request for Referrals:
Medical Care Physician: Your primary care doctor can provide a recommendation to a qualified psychiatrist.

Mental Health Organizations: Organizations like the American Psychiatric Association (APA) or the National Alliance on Mental Illness (NAMI) often have directories of psychiatrists.
Usage Online Directories:
Psychiatry Websites: The APA and other professional psychiatry websites use searchable directories.
Health Insurance Provider: Many medical insurance suppliers have a list of in-network psychiatrists.
Local Mental Health Clinics: Community health centers and clinics frequently have psychiatrists on personnel or can supply recommendations.
Inspect Credentials:
Board Certification: Ensure the psychiatrist is board-certified by the American Board of Psychiatry and Neurology.
Licensing: Verify that the psychiatrist is certified to practice in your state.
Expertises: Some psychiatrists concentrate on areas like kid and adolescent psychiatry, geriatric psychiatry, or addiction psychiatry.
Think About Online Options:
Telehealth Services: Many psychiatrists use online assessments, which can be particularly practical for those in remote areas or with movement problems.
Virtual Therapy Platforms: Websites like BetterHelp and Talkspace connect you with licensed psychiatrists for virtual sessions.

Initial Assessment: The psychiatrist will perform a detailed assessment to comprehend your symptoms, case history, and any medications you are presently taking.
Medical diagnosis: Based on the evaluation, the psychiatrist may offer a diagnosis or recommend additional tests.
Treatment Plan: A tailored treatment strategy will be gone over, which might consist of medication, treatment, or a combination of both.
Concerns and Concerns: Feel free to ask any questions you have about the medical diagnosis, treatment choices, and what to expect progressing.

FAQs
Q: How do I understand if I require to see a psychiatrist? A: If you are experiencing ongoing mental health concerns that affect your life, such as persistent unhappiness, anxiety, problem sleeping, or thoughts of self-harm, it may be time to speak with a psychiatrist. A main care physician or a mental health expert can help you determine if a psychiatrist is the best option for you.
Q: What is the difference between a psychologist and a psychiatrist? A: A psychologist normally has a doctoral degree in psychology and offers therapy and counseling. A psychiatrist is a medical doctor who can detect mental health conditions, prescribe medication, and supply therapy. While both are psychological health experts, psychiatrists have a more comprehensive scope of practice due to their medical training.
Q: Will I need to take medication? A: Not necessarily. Treatment strategies are extremely personalized, and some clients take advantage of therapy alone. Nevertheless, medication can be a necessary part of treatment for certain conditions. Your psychiatrist will talk about all alternatives and assist you make an informed choice.
Q: How long does psychiatric treatment normally last? A: The period of treatment differs depending on the individual and the specific condition. Some patients might require short-term treatment, while others may benefit from longer-term care. Routine examinations and adjustments to the treatment plan will assist direct the procedure.
Q: Can I see a psychiatrist without a referral? A: In lots of cases, yes. However, some insurance plans require a recommendation from a main care physician for coverage. Consult your insurance supplier to understand their requirements.
